You and your brother each sell lemonade. You spend $35 on supplies and plan to charge $1.50$ per cup. Your brother spends $20 on supplies and plans to charge $1 per cup. How many cups of lemonade will each of you have to sell to earn the same amount of money?

P=R-C where R-revenue, C-cost
P=1.5c-35
P=c-20
c=cup
3/2c-35=c-20
3/2c=c+15
1/2c=15
c=30 cups
P=3/2(30)-35=45-35=$10
P=30-20=$10
